  • RandaynRandayn Member UncommonPosts: 904

    yeah,. Neverwinter id DEFINITELY not a lobby game...it's got outside and inside zones.

    The thing about NW that is better than TERA in a combat perspective is the fast pace and the fact that each attack compliments the other really well.  Tera is very slow as well and you have to wait to watch the animations of each attack....it really doesn't feel that way with Neverwinter.

     They compare it because the controls are similar.

    The combat on the other hand feels nothing like TERA. It is much faster and more fun, and the combat feels more fluid. Yes the game still has animation locks, but nothing to the same offputting extent that TERA does.

    To me it seems like a hybrid of the best parts of TERA and GW2.

    I have played both NW and Tera. I prefer NW in every aspect. The fact that you have limited amount of hotkeys also add to the fun in my opinion, because you need to change accordingly to the situation, compared to a game lika tera where you can circle through a rotation or just press space when that indicator is up.
